Looks solid overall. The new rule engine in Prosewatch correctly skips fenced code blocks now, which fixes the false positives Marit flagged last sprint. One ask: the heading-depth check still fires on generated API pages — can we gate it behind the `generated:` frontmatter key? Also, the throttling defaults you hardcoded in `lint_runner.go` should move to the config module. For reference while reviewing, these are the current values.

constants for yafog-hawep:
RATE_LIMITS = {
    "aldeth": 722,
    "tamix": 452,
}

Subject: Nightly reindex changes — please read

Support team, starting tonight the Harborlight search reindex runs at 02:00 instead of 23:30 to avoid the backup window. During the run, results may lag up to twenty minutes; advise customers accordingly. Failures now page on-call automatically rather than silently retrying. Full runbook is on the wiki. The associated build token appears below.

session token of kagup-hahaf = htk3_2b8

## Changed defaults

Heads up: the Ledgerline tax-rate lookup cache now defaults to a 15-minute TTL instead of 24 hours. Turns out rates in the Veldt County sandbox were going stale mid-demo, which was embarrassing. Eviction is now LRU rather than FIFO, and the cache warms on boot. If you're reviewing, check that nothing hardcodes the old TTL. The new defaults land as follows.

deployment values, bajop-taweg:
holwyn:
  log_level: debug
  metrics_host: metrics.holwyn.zemvarsys.internal
  pool_size: 32

## Authentication

The Farewright rules engine evaluates shipping-fee rules on every quote request, and all plugin calls must be authenticated. Plugins authenticate against the internal rules gateway, not the public storefront API — these are separate credential pools, and mixing them will fail silently with empty rule sets. Keys are scoped per plugin and rotated quarterly; cache yours in memory only, never on disk. For sandbox testing, use the development key shown below.

API key for bageg-kajef: vxb2-ss

## Configuration

The Lanewise autocomplete widget resolves partial addresses against the Lanewise geocoder. Plugin authors: debounce input at 150ms minimum; the widget enforces it anyway.

Settings in `.env`:

- `LANEWISE_LOCALE` — default `en`.
- `LANEWISE_MAX_RESULTS` — default 5.

Requests require a geocoder API secret, which belongs on the following line of your `.env`:

sealed setting: RELAY_SECRET3=a28